Coral Oaks Care Living Costs & Pricing

Coral Oaks Care Living offers competitive pricing that distinguishes it from the broader market trends in both Los Angeles County and the state of California. For a semi-private room, residents pay $1,800 per month, which is significantly lower than the county average of $3,349 and the state average of $3,333. Similarly, for those considering a studio option, Coral Oaks charges $3,500 monthly - again more affordable than Los Angeles County's average of $4,172 and California's overall rate of $4,145. These pricing strategies make Coral Oaks an attractive choice for families seeking quality care without the financial strain typically associated with assisted living facilities in this region.

Review

Coral Oaks Care Living in Lynwood is best suited for seniors who want an affordable, no-frills assisted-living option and can tolerate a lean, hands-on team. The community works well for residents who need basic supervision, help with daily routines, and regular check-ins but do not require intensive medical oversight around the clock. A visibly involved administrator and front-line staff create a sense of safety and routine in a neighborhood where security concerns exist. The setting prioritizes practical care, clean surroundings, and structured activities over hospital-level services. For families focused on cost savings and preserving daily dignity, Coral Oaks offers a workable path; for those with significant clinical needs or high expectations for service consistency, look elsewhere.

Those considering alternatives should weigh facilities with stronger nursing support, more robust medication management, and higher staff-to-resident ratios. Reviews raise concerns about medication management, including underdocumentation and the risk of missed doses, suggesting that residents with complex medical regimens may not receive dependable oversight here. If constant monitoring or rapid escalation of medical needs is essential, a more clinically oriented setting, such as a traditional nursing home or a higher-tier assisted-living option, will likely be a safer fit. Families seeking absolute transparency and accountability in incident handling will want to compare governance, policies, and track records across multiple options before deciding.

On the positive side, affordability stands out as a clear advantage, paired with a reasonable level of cleanliness and a caregiver team that genuinely tries their best within staffing limits. Several residents commend attentive caregivers, decent meals, and a schedule of activities designed to foster comfort and engagement. An administrator who stays visible and involved is repeatedly cited as a stabilizing influence capable of addressing concerns and sustaining morale. The facility’s safety measures and curfew, instituted to counter neighborhood risks, are practical assets that reduce exposure to external hazards. Taken together, these elements create a dependable, budget-friendly environment where basic comfort and safety are attainable.

However, the impact of the drawbacks cannot be ignored. Chronic staffing constraints translate into slower responses and caregiver fatigue, eroding daily reliability even when staff intentions are good. Medication management remains a frequent fault line, risk of missed or misplaced medications and inconsistent record-keeping can compromise safety and trust. Food options are described as limited, and the overall level of personalized care remains modest by higher-end standards, which matters for residents who value one-on-one supervision. Some residents report communication breakdowns or disputes with staff, and a small number of accounts point to more troubling governance concerns. In short, clinical complexity magnifies these concerns, and the risk footprint grows accordingly.

To make a well-informed decision, visits should probe day-to-day dynamics across shifts, speaking with both staff and residents about responsiveness and safety. Request concrete demonstrations of medication administration, a review of logs for missing doses, and an explanation of how curfew enforcement and emergency procedures operate. Clarify what a typical day looks like in terms of meals, activities, and assistance with daily living tasks. Bring a wish list of non-negotiables, medication control, incident transparency, dietary needs, and compare those expectations against the responses received. This diligence reveals whether Coral Oaks’ practical strengths align with the loved one’s essential care requirements.

Bottom line: Coral Oaks Care Living offers an affordable entry point into assisted living with an engaged administrator, serviceable meals, and reliable routines that appeal to budget-minded families. The trade-off is unmistakable: staffing constraints and some governance gaps can undermine consistency and safety, particularly for residents with significant medical or behavioral needs. If the priority is a respectful, involved team and a low-cost living arrangement, Coral Oaks can be a reasonable choice, so long as clear expectations are set and vigilant oversight is maintained. For families seeking robust clinical oversight, reliable medication management, and stronger incident resolution, explore alternatives with higher staffing levels and stronger governance to reduce risk and ensure peace of mind.
